Rémy Brès-Feuillet

After studying law and receiving training as an accordionist, Rémy Brès-Feuillet began his vocal studies with Magali Damonte in Marseille and continued them with Mareike Schellenberger in Aix-en-Provence. He gained his first stage experience with the artistic team at the Théâtre des Calanques in Marseille (Serge Noyelle & Marion Coutris), with whom he took part in several contemporary productions.

Rémy Brès-Feuillet is a member of Génération Opéra and Opéra Fuoco and was the winner of the Young Artist Award at the 2021 Cesti Competition as part of the Innsbrucker Festwochen der Alten Musik. Since then, he has appeared regularly on major stages in France and internationally, including at the Leipzig Opera, the Teatro dell’Opera di Roma, the Opéra national de Paris, the Théâtre des Champs-Élysées, the Bayreuth Baroque Festival and the Innsbrucker Festwochen der Alten Musik.
